static public void printText(String text){
/**
 * Our text in a form for which we can obtain a
 * AttributedCharacterIterator.
 */
    mStyledText = new AttributedString(text);
    printableText = text;

/* Get the representation of the current printer and 
 * the current print job.
*/

    PrinterJob printerJob = PrinterJob.getPrinterJob();
    /* Build a book containing pairs of page painters (Printables)
    * and PageFormats. This example has a single page containing
    * text.
    */
    Book book = new Book();
    book.append(new PrintText(), new PageFormat());
    /* Set the object to be printed (the Book) into the PrinterJob.
     * Doing this before bringing up the print dialog allows the
     * print dialog to correctly display the page range to be printed
     * and to dissallow any print settings not appropriate for the
     * pages to be printed.
     */
    printerJob.setPageable(book);
    /* Show the print dialog to the user. This is an optional step
     * and need not be done if the application wants to perform
    * 'quiet' printing. If the user cancels the print dialog then false
     * is returned. If true is returned we go ahead and print.
    */
    boolean doPrint = printerJob.printDialog();
    if (doPrint) {
        try {
            printerJob.print();
        } catch (PrinterException exception) {
            System.err.println("Printing error: " + exception);
        }
    }
  }

 public int _print(Graphics g, PageFormat format, int pageIndex) {
/* We'll assume that Jav2D is available.
 */
Graphics2D g2d = (Graphics2D) g;
/* Move the origin from the corner of the Paper to the corner
 * of the imageable area.
 */
g2d.translate(format.getImageableX(), format.getImageableY());
/* Set the text color.
 */
g2d.setPaint(Color.black);
/* Use a LineBreakMeasurer instance to break our text into
 * lines that fit the imageable area of the page.
 */
    Point2D.Float pen = new Point2D.Float();
    AttributedCharacterIterator charIterator = mStyledText.getIterator();
    LineBreakMeasurer measurer = new LineBreakMeasurer(charIterator, g2d.getFontRenderContext());
    float wrappingWidth = (float) format.getImageableWidth();

    while (measurer.getPosition() < charIterator.getEndIndex()) {
        TextLayout layout = measurer.nextLayout(wrappingWidth);
        pen.y += layout.getAscent();
        float dx = layout.isLeftToRight()? 0 : (wrappingWidth - layout.getAdvance());
        layout.draw(g2d, pen.x + dx, pen.y);
        pen.y += layout.getDescent() + layout.getLeading();
    }
    return Printable.PAGE_EXISTS;
}
